"The Diamond Bar at Devils Tower is a family owned and operated business that truly embodies the spirit of the West. Down home cooking coupled with the finest hospitality in the shadow of the majestic Devils Tower. Our "Little Log Cabin '' will make you feel right at home, no matter where you're from! Enjoy our local beef raised on the historic Campstool Ranch!

Check the hours on the sign, as the website said they closed at 8pm, but the sign said they were open until 9pm, which worked great for us since it was very late when we arrived. Our server was so friendly and very helpful in her recommendations. We loved the appetizer of sweet potato puffs, deep fried sweet potatoes - so good! There was a ranch dipping sauce and they were delicious. The bison burger was cooked well and was very good. The iconic dish of steak tips were tasty and so tender. The entree came with a nice big salad. I'm not sure about the green beans, which tasted like they came out of a can, but the salad was good. There is amazing honey wheat bread served with this incredible honey pecan apple butter. It was like apple pie on bread and it was fantastic. The place was pretty dive-y, very western kitsch, but fun. There was a big gift shop upstairs and lovely views of Devil's Tower. They also have live entertainment and a big bar, so it's a great place for everyone.
